• Target return on ad spend (ROAS)
• Enhanced cost-per-click
• Target search page location
• Maximize clicks

Explanation: “Target search page location” is a type of flexible bid strategy that
automates bidding across multiple campaigns, ad groups, and keywords to show
your ad on the top of the page or on the first page of Google search results.

#110 An advertiser should group their campaigns by:


• Type of product or service
• Number of keywords
• Maximum cost-per-click (CPC) bids
• Number of ad groups per campaign

Page 19 of 20
Explanation: A good rule of thumb for creating an effective campaign structure is to
mirror your website’s structure. By creating campaigns and ad groups around a
specific theme or product, you can create keyword lists that directly relate to the
corresponding ad text, and ads that link directly to that product’s page on your
website. You can even add keyword-specific URLs to improve the quality and
relevance of your ads in your account.
